About the team
FIS is Fortune 500 company and one of the largest financial services, with solutions ranging from capital markets to retail banking and payments. For this position you will be part of the development team for FIS® Investment Accounting Manager (formerly InvestOne), an industry leading asset management solution, used by the biggest financial institutions in the world for critical fund accounting services.
Our development has recently been engaged in exciting platform modernization efforts to bring our application to the cloud with the goal of making it more reliable, scalable, and performant.
We are looking for someone to join our team who is passionate about building modern technology solutions to meet our clients’ most urgent business needs
NOTE: FIS has moved to a hybrid work model and the InvestOne development team members all over the globe. The position is open to remote roles, if the candidate can work during CST hours
What you will be doing
Advanced professional role requires individuals to analyze, communicate and validate business/user requirements for processes, policies and information systems. Translate business needs/end-user requirements into functional specifications that describe what the system, process or product/service must do to fulfill the end-user/business requirements.
Possesses knowledge in Investment Banking domain, specifically in Fund Accounting. Works on one or more projects as a team member. Works under general supervision with latitude for independent judgment. Identify risks and develop mitigation strategies.
- Formulates and defines system scope and objectives through research and fact-finding combined with an understanding of applicable business systems and industry requirements.
- Includes analysis of business and user needs, documentation of requirements and translation into proper system requirement specifications.
- Identifies and documents business strategies, objectives and drivers.
- Re-engineers processes to deliver greater effectiveness and efficiency.
- Effectively communicates testing activities and findings in oral and written forms.
- Controls and manages own daily test activities.
- Organizes and maintains the test script library.
- Other related duties assigned as needed.
